PTA California Congress of Parents Teachers & Students Inc is a 501(c)(3) organization based in Rch Palos Vrd, California, registered in 1943, with $61,475 in FY2024 revenue. CharityIndex grades it C.

| Fiscal year | Revenue | Expenses | Net assets | Total assets | Form |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2024 | $61,475▼2.2% | $74,177▼0.8% | $48,259▼20.8% | $48,259▼20.8% | 990EZ |
| 2023 | $62,876▲0.5% | $74,801▲7.7% | $60,961▼16.4% | $60,961▼16.4% | 990EZ |
| 2022 | $62,576▼10.3% | $69,484▲42.1% | $72,886▼8.7% | $72,886▼8.7% | 990EZ |
| 2021 | $69,727▲56.9% | $48,895▲78.0% | $79,794▲35.3% | $79,794▲35.3% | 990EZ |
| 2020 | $44,438▼36.9% | $27,466▼61.0% | $58,962▲40.4% | $58,962▲40.4% | 990EZ |
| 2019 | $70,471▼14.2% | $70,424▼19.3% | $41,990▲0.1% | $41,990▲0.1% | 990EZ |
| 2018 | $82,174▼6.3% | $87,314▲10.2% | $41,933▼10.9% | $41,933▼10.9% | 990EZ |
| 2017 | $87,667▲4.0% | $79,255▼16.6% | $47,073▲21.8% | $47,073▲21.8% | 990EZ |
| 2016 | $84,316▼5.5% | $95,039▼9.4% | $38,661▼21.7% | $38,661▼21.7% | 990EZ |
| 2015 | $89,254▼44.7% | $104,927▼26.4% | $49,384▼50.0% | $49,384▼50.0% | 990EZ |
| 2014 | $161,304▲67.6% | $142,602▲61.7% | $98,806▲23.3% | $98,806▲23.3% | 990EZ |
| 2013 | $96,221▲9.4% | $88,186▲81.1% | $80,104▲11.1% | $80,104▲11.1% | 990EZ |
| 2012 | $87,926▲9.6% | $48,698▼49.4% | $72,069▲119% | $72,069▲119% | 990EZ |
| 2011 | $80,224▼18.6% | $96,310▼16.6% | $32,841▼32.9% | $32,841▼32.9% | 990EZ |
| 2010 | $98,510 | $115,540 | $48,927 | $48,927 | 990EZ |
